RTX Corporation is an Aerospace and Defense company that provides advanced systems and services for commercial, military and government customers worldwide. It comprises three industry-leading businesses – Collins Aerospace Systems, Pratt & Whitney, and Raytheon. Its 185,000 employees enable the company to operate at the edge of known science as they imagine and deliver solutions that push the boundaries in quantum physics, electric propulsion, directed energy, hypersonics, avionics and cybersecurity. The company, formed in 2020 through the combination of Raytheon Company and the United Technologies Corporation aerospace businesses, is headquartered in Arlington, VA.   

The following position is to join our RTX Research Center team:

The Additive Manufacturing Process and Capability Center (AMPCC) encompasses a critical mass of Additive Manufacturing (AM) process and industrialization experts, the necessary equipment, and develops the strategic collaborations needed to rapidly mature the technology and manufacturing readiness of AM.  The AMPCC is focusing on the research, development and deployment of additive manufacturing tools and processes for our business units.

What You Will Do:

The Senior Additive Manufacturing Design Engineer will be challenged with solving unique and interesting problems to enable new commercial aerospace and defense products.  They will be responsible for one or more of the following activities as they relate to the AMPCC, including: 

  • Development, demonstration, and documentation of design methodologies and tools for additive manufacturing including conventional CAD and implicit modeling-based approaches

  • Execution of Design for Additive Manufacturing (DFAM) projects to support business unit evaluation and adoption of additively manufactured components and systems 

  • Topology optimization for generation of geometries enabled by additive manufacturing across structural, thermal, or hydrodynamic domains 

  • Work with cross-functional teams including materials, design, simulation, process, and manufacturing engineers to gain a deep understanding of the full value stream 

  • Support RTX Business Units by providing design expertise and best practices 

  • Collaborate with internal and external groups to develop whitepapers, project concepts, and responsive proposals 

Qualifications You must Have:

  • A University Degree or equivalent experience and minimum 5 years working experience with CAD (e.g. Siemens NX, Creo, SolidWorks, etc.) for mechanical design or product engineering  and a willingness to try new ideas and challenge the status quo to advance technology, or an Advanced Degree in a related field and minimum 3 years experience 

  • Experience with the AM process using laser powder bed fusion or directed energy deposition with scripting experience with CAD tools, Matlab, Python, VBA, JavaScript or similar 

  • Experience with finite element analysis and meshing best practices (e.g. Ansys, baqus, COMSOL) and experience with AM simulation tools and meshing a plus 

  • Experience with multi-disciplinary design analysis and optimization (MDAO) concepts or tools preferred (e.g. parametric design space exploration) 

  • U.S. citizenship is required, as only U.S. citizens are eligible for a security clearance.
